
What’s Malloreddus?
Malloreddus is a durum wheat semolina pasta this is very conventional in Sardinia. In reality, it is one of the vital oldest kinds of Sardinian pasta, stated to this point again centuries.
There are other evaluations at the origins of the identify. I’ve learn that ‘malloreddu’ comes from the Latin mallolus and way morsel or little bits.
Alternatively, in keeping with Wikipedia, ‘the time period malloreddu is a diminutive of malloru, which in Sardinian campidanese dialect (southern Sardinia and central-southern) way bull. As a result, malloreddus way vitelline (calves).

Historical past and Custom
Malloreddus is essentially the most ready pasta in Sardinia for particular events equivalent to vacations, village fairs, and weddings. Prior to now, it was once conventional for a bride to deliver a basket of home made malloreddus to her new husband’s space, and they’d consume the pasta in combination from a shared plate.
Sardinians historically hand-rolled the items of dough on a spherical reed basket known as ‘ciuliri’ within the native dialect. This present day, the general public use a small picket board that appears like a gnocchi board. Alternatively, that is if truth be told known as a malloreddus board and is fairly other to the gnocchi one. Even supposing, you’ll be able to use both.
Elements to Make Mallloreddus
Sardinians make malloreddus the use of easy elements: durum wheat semolina flour (semola di grano duro in Italian), water, and on occasion, a pinch of saffron. The semolina flour has a top gluten content material, which is helping form the pasta to its distinctive form.
Saffron is much less regularly used at the present time. So, it’s not a demand. Alternatively, I believe it provides a delicate taste and colour to the pasta.

Preparation
Making malloreddus at house is if truth be told reasonably simple because of its easy elements. You’ll make it without or with saffron, each being scrumptious. To make your personal Sardinian gnocchi observe those steps or take a look at my make home made malloreddus recipe, the place you’ll to find precise factor amounts.
1) Get ready the Dough: On a board or in a big blending bowl, sift your durum wheat semolina flour, then create a smartly within the heart. Dissolve a pinch of salt in heat water, and if the use of saffron, upload saffron and depart it to infuse for half-hour.
Progressively upload this to the flour smartly. The use of a fork or a dough scraper, gently incorporate the water and flour to shape a coarse dough. If the mix is just too dry, upload a bit of extra water; whether it is too rainy, sprinkle in some further flour.

2) Knead the Dough: Paintings the dough through kneading till it turns into easy and elastic, more or less round 10 mins. As soon as kneaded, form the dough right into a ball, wrap it in plastic wrap, and let it relaxation for 30 to 60 mins, permitting the gluten to loosen up and the dough to grow to be extra pliable.

3) Form the Malloreddus: After resting, take a portion of the dough and roll it out right into a snake-like form, aiming for a thickness of 1-2 cm (roughly 0.4-0.7 inches). Reduce this “snake” into items of equivalent period, about 1-2 cm each and every. To shape the unique shell form with ridges, press and roll each and every piece towards a malloreddus board or the again tines of a fork, making use of company force along with your thumb.

4) Get ready for Cooking: As you form the malloreddus, position them on a tray or a blank tea towel frivolously dusted with semolina flour. This prevents the pasta from sticking.
Cooking Guidelines
1) Salt the Water: Get started with a big pot of water delivered to a rolling boil. Be beneficiant with salt — it must style as salty as the ocean.
2) In moderation Boil: Upload the malloreddus to the boiling water, stirring gently to forestall them from sticking in combination. Stay the water at a gentle boil to make sure even cooking.
3) Test if In a position: The cooking time depends on whether or not your malloreddus is recent or dried. Contemporary malloreddus normally chefs in about 5-10 mins, relying on how giant/thick it’s. Start checking 1 minute prior to the anticipated time.
Serving
Malloreddus pasta is served with a number of sauces and there are lots of recipes for this pasta. Most likely essentially the most well known is ‘malloreddus alla campidanese’, a scrumptious fennel sausage, saffron and tomato sauce that is identical in style to each Roman amatricana and Neapolitan ragù.

Sardinian gnocchi may be served with bottarga and clams, with seafood equivalent to salmon or shrimp or just with pecorino and saffron in a dish known as malloreddus ‘a casu furriau’.
Any other conventional recipe for this pasta is ‘malloreddus alla nuorese’, of which there are lots of variations. Alternatively, it frequently comprises sheep’s cheese equivalent to ricotta or elderly pecorino, potatoes, onions and wild fennel.

Garage
Contemporary malloreddus is perfect cooked quickly after it’s made. To retailer it, frivolously flour the pasta to forestall sticking, and position it in an hermetic container or a plastic bag. It must ultimate for as much as 2-3 days within the fridge.

Contemporary malloreddus may also be frozen for longer garage. Unfold the pasta out on a baking sheet to freeze for my part, then switch the frozen items right into a freezer bag or container.
To retailer dried malloreddus, stay it in a fab, dry position. Dried malloreddus most often has an extended shelf existence, with the precise expiration date indicated at the packaging.
